Transaction 53aa33fac96c7eb6538fd8dcc861f79bc01da91135e757261fa898aabb81bb27
1 Input
1 Output
-
53aa33fac96c7eb6538fd8dcc861f79bc01da91135e757261fa898aabb81bb27:0
- value
- 10335
- script pubkey
- OP_0 OP_PUSHBYTES_20 488a365014511ee4e5b75bf160d7020fd97a9068
- address
- bc1qfz9rv5q52y0wfedht0ckp4czplvh4yrgyyvk8j